What would you cook inside pressure cooker?

Almost anything! It cooks rice in a few minutes, also it cooks tougher items like beans and chickpeas in a lesser amount of than sixty minutes. It is very beneficial to foods that ought to be tenderized like braised meats and roasts. But individuals have cooked lots of other things within it too. Laura at Hip Pressure Cooking even made hard-boiled eggs. But it is used usually around the world for beans and pulses, stews, and vegetables.

 

What's tricky about cooking inside a pressure cooker?

It's a new way of cooking, featuring its own language and procedures. You usually ought to wait for any pressure cooker to get hot, then you definitely add your food and the lid, and give it time to cook for any certain amount of energy, at the certain pressure level. Then you enable the pressure release.

 

Early pressure cookers pre-loaded with only a primary safety valve risked explosion from food blocking the discharge valve. On modern pressure cookers, food residues blocking the steam vent or perhaps the liquid boiling dry will trigger additional safety devices. Modern pressure cookers sold from reputable manufacturers plenty of safety features to counteract the pressure cooker itself from exploding. When excess pressure is released with a safety mechanism, debris of food being cooked are often ejected together with the steam—which is loud and forceful. This can be avoided if pressure cooker is regularly cleaned and maintained in accordance with all the manufacturer's instructions rather than overfilled with food and/or liquid.

 

Modern pressure cookers routinely have two or three redundant safety valves and additional safety measures, for example an interlock lid that prevents the consumer from opening the lid in the event the internal pressure exceeds atmospheric pressure, preventing accidents at a sudden launch of hot liquid, steam and food. If safety mechanisms are certainly not correctly set up, the cooker will not likely pressurize the contents. Pressure cookers really should be operated only reading the handbook, to make sure correct usage. Pressure cooker failure is dangerous: a considerable quantity of scalding steam and water are going to be forcefully ejected and if your lid separates it might be propelled with considerable force. Some cookers through an internally fitted lid can be particularly dangerous upon failure as being the lid fits tighter with increasing pressure, preventing the lid from deforming and venting round the edges. Due to these dangers pressure cookers are usually over-engineered inside a safety regard and a few countries have even regulations to avoid the sale of non-compliant cookers.
